WAITING ON THE LORD!

1 Samuel 13:8-10 “Then he waited seven days, according to the time set by Samuel. But Samuel did not come to Gilgal; and the people were scattered from him. 9 So Saul said, “Bring a burnt offering and peace offerings here to me.” And he offered the burnt offering. 10 Now it happened, as soon as he had finished presenting the burnt offering, that Samuel came; and Saul went out to meet him, that he might greet him.”

If you are a child of God, you must wait on the Lord and continue to wait on Him until the end. When things are not working as supposed, you must wait on the Lord; when time seems wasting out of the appointed time, you must wait on the Lord. When people are walking away from you, you must wait on the Lord. When you are wandering what could have gone wrong, you must wait on the Lord. When you ask “why” and no response from God, you must wait on the Lord.

Waiting on the Lord is not a waste of time as many people may see it, it’s not because you are weak or ignorant or lazy as people may say it, but it’s because you are wise in the Lord. While others are being smart with worldly wisdom and doing short cut, you need the wisdom of the Lord by waiting on Him.

Waiting on the Lord is the wisdom for successful and victorious living.

The only alternative for waiting on the Lord is to wander away and waste God’s grace and glorious destiny just as king Saul did; but you will not want to be stupid to opt for such alternative, you will not want to become another king Saul of this generation.

King Saul was favoured by God, he was appointed by God, he was anointed by God, but he wasted everything because he could not wait on the Lord till the end.

1 Samuel 13:11-14: And Samuel said, “What have you done?”
Saul said, “When I saw that the people were scattered from me, and that you did not come within the days appointed, and that the Philistines gathered together at Michmash, 12 then I said, ‘The Philistines will now come down on me at Gilgal, and I have not made supplication to the LORD.’ Therefore I felt compelled, and offered a burnt offering.”

13 And Samuel said to Saul, “You have done foolishly. You have not kept the commandment of the LORD your God, which He commanded you. For now the LORD would have established your kingdom over Israel forever. 14 But now your kingdom shall not continue. The LORD has sought for Himself a man after His own heart, and the LORD has commanded him to be commander over His people, because you have not kept what the LORD commanded you.”

What are you waiting on the Lord for in your life? And it seems the whole world is walking away from you or it looks the time is wasting away on you? You might have been waiting on the Lord for long and now it seems you are weak or wary of wait any longer, but you still have to wait so that your waiting all these while will not be a waste, so that Satan will not waste your destiny. If God will not do it, who will do it? Satan will give you his offer to wander away from waiting on the Lord, but can you bear the consequences and the lost at the end?

Waiting on the Lord is not easy, but it is peaceful, secure and successful at the end. When you trust God for everything, even when it seems late with you, He will turn it to the latest for you, because He controls time and seasons.

Wait in the will of the Lord, continue to wait in the way of God in righteousness without compromise even if everyone is walking away from you, even though the world is seeing you as foolish – the Lord is your wisdom, even though you are weak or wary – the Lord will renew your strength and surprise you with the best. Wait on the Lord in prayer and praises!

“He gives power to the weak,
And to those who have no might He increases strength.
30 Even the youths shall faint and be weary,
And the young men shall utterly fall,
31 But those who wait on the LORD
Shall renew their strength;
They shall mount up with wings like eagles,
They shall run and not be weary,
They shall walk and not faint.”

- Isaiah 40:29-31
